This Koho 221 Custom Pro hockey stick was game used by Don Murdoch while playing for the New York Rangers. The New York Rangers made Murdoch the 6th overall pick in the 1976 NHL Amatuer Draft. Murdoch debuted with the Rangers in 1976-77 and netted 32 goals as a rookie. He spent 4 years on Broadway and was an integral part of the Rangers trip to the 1979 Stanley Cup Finals. Murdoch next spent a couple of years with the Edmonton Oilers and wrapped up his NHL career with the Detroit Red Wings.
This Koho stick has the player name “Murdoch” stamped to the side. The player number “14” is written above the name in black marker. The stick is fully taped on the butt. Don used the stick without tape on the blade. The stick has a splintered chip out of the side but is otherwise in beautiful condition.
